Archives To The Fore at Bude Heritage Day

On one of the hottest days of the summer so far, Sunday 13 July, Bude-Stratton and District OCS took part in the Town Council’s highly successful Bude Heritage Day.

Amongst a wide array of stalls and attractions, we displayed highlights from our archive including railway memorabilia, a collage of then-and-now photographs across the town and a fascinating pictorial summary of Gerald Fry’s detailed study of bridges across the Tamar. The event was well attended, and many interesting historical discussions and reminiscences were pondered!

We also had the welcome opportunity to meet and chat with Laura Miucci, the Federation’s Archaeology Officer, who was manning a stall nearby.
